About Meredith

Meredith Whitmore is a Licensed Professional Counselor (LPC) practicing in Oregon. She focuses on anxiety and stress alongside mood concerns such as depression and bipolar disorder. Meredith uses a warm, encouraging style that helps people feel heard during hard moments.

Her approach is straightforward and practical. She listens first, then works with each person to set small, clear goals. Sessions emphasize developing coping skills for anxiety, managing big emotions, and improving communication with others.

Background and approach

Meredith draws on three years of counseling experience in community health settings. That work exposed her to many life situations and health challenges. She has supported people facing trauma, grief, chronic illness, and career or parenting stress.

In sessions she aims to build a calm, nonjudgmental space. People can expect honest conversation, occasional homework, and specific strategies to try between meetings. She often blends talking and active skill practice so progress feels practical and measurable.

Meredith also helps people with relationship and family concerns by teaching clearer communication and boundary skills. She addresses issues like codependency, loneliness, and midlife transitions. Her style is part coach, part guide, and always collaborative.

Approaches that help with anxiety and mood online

Two common evidence-based approaches she uses are skills-based therapy and trauma-informed care. Skills-based therapy focuses on teaching concrete tools for managing anxiety, regulating emotions, and tackling day-to-day stress. Trauma-informed care centers on safety and pacing so people can process difficult experiences without feeling overwhelmed.

She tailors techniques to each person through a collaborative process. The therapist will work with the client to identify goals, try different methods, and adjust based on what feels helpful. Finding the right approach is a partnership rather than a one-size-fits-all prescription.

Online formats include video calls, phone sessions, live chat, and text-based messaging. Video is useful for longer sessions and practicing skills together. Phone can be a simpler option when bandwidth is limited. Live chat and text messaging allow for shorter check-ins during a busy day or between sessions. These options make it easier to fit therapy into work, caregiving, or other parts of life while still working toward clear goals.
